1- Ride the New BIRDIE Trail!

The Birdie trail is a new 2.8km loop that starts and finishes from our shop, and takes a nice easy route around the old golf course. Most of the trail is on the old buggy trails, with a final descent that has been recently built, which is a fun beginners flow trail. It’s a great spot to see Kangaroos, Koalas and Emus- bonus points if you spot all 3! It’s also super easy to ride the first half of the loop, and pop through the gate which brings you out by the Adventure Playground- then when the kids have finished playing you can come back and finish the second half of the loop, including the descent.

4- Try Orienteering or GeoCaching!

The Birdie trail has it’s own orienteering course you can walk or ride. We have copies of the map at the shop, and can give you information about how to set the course up on your mobile using MapRun. There are also a number of other courses that go from the Gums Oval, just within the park.

Another option for a family fun adventure is to try GeoCaching! Geocaching is a fun GPS based treasure hunt, to find hidden caches. Its a global activity, and there are a number of geocaches doted around the park. Some are a fair way out the back of the park, so definitely best to jump on the bike to get them!
